The ADPA7005CHIP is a gallium arsenide (GaAs), pseudomorphic high electron mobility transistor (pHEMT), monolithic microwave integrated circuit (MMIC), distributed power amplifier that operates from 20 GHz to 44 GHz. The amplifier provides 17 dB of small signal gain, 31 dBm output power for 1 dB compression (P1dB), and a typical output third-order intercept (IP3) of 41 dBm. The ADPA7005CHIP requires 1200 mA from a 5 V supply on the supply voltage (VDD) and features inputs and outputs that are internally matched to 50 Ω, facilitating integration into multichip modules (MCMs). All data is taken with the chip connected via two 0.025 mm wire bonds that are at least 0.31 mm long.
